Understanding the Importance of Campground Safety


Ensuring safety at a campground is not just about following rules; it's about establishing a secure, inviting environment for all. With the help of modern crisis management system software programs, administrators can now tackle safety issues more efficiently than ever.


Through these technological solutions, campsites can implement live surveillance, which alerts them about possible hazards or incidents promptly. This means responding immediately to guarantee guest security and avoid any problems from escalating.


Utilizing Crisis Management Software Programs for Effective Communications


Effective communications is crucial in managing crises at campgrounds. Crisis management system software programs can offer a platform for sending instant alerts to visitors and employees alike, ensuring that everybody is aware of any possible risks or required actions.


Moreover, these systems enable campgrounds to create a central communication hub for info, making it simpler to orchestrate emergency responses and update guests on ongoing situations.


Implementing Incident Reporting Procedures


Documenting accidents efficiently is key to enhancing campsite security. With crisis management system software, reports becomes straightforward, and data can be analyzed to identify trends and prevent future incidents.


This systems also offer the ability to anonymously submit incidents, encouraging a culture transparency and accountability among the campsite environment.


Employing GPS Technologies for Improved Security


GPS technologies have transformed the way in which campsites can track and guarantee the security of their guests. By integrating this into crisis management system software, administrators can quickly locate individuals in need during an emergency.


Moreover, this technology can aid in creating safe evacuation routes and offering exact locational data to emergency response units.


Simplifying Emergency Evacuation Processes with Software Programs


In the event of a serious emergency, having a clear and efficient evacuation process is vital. Crisis management system software programs can aid in creating detailed evacuation plans ahead of time, ensuring everyone's well-being.


Additionally, these programs can enable instant communication during an evacuation, keeping everyone informed about the safest pathways and assembly locations.


Incorporating Weather Alerts into Safety Measures


Severe weather conditions can often pose a significant risk to campgrounds, making it essential to remain one step ahead of the weather. Crisis management software can integrate weather forecast warnings, giving timely warnings to prepare.


By accessing up-to-the-minute weather updates, campgrounds can take necessary precautions and alert their visitors about potential hazards, helping to ensure their well-being.


Enhancing Emergency Readiness Training Programs


Educating staff on emergency preparedness procedures is crucial for enhancing campground safety. Crisis management system software programs can offer comprehensive training and simulated scenarios to prepare staff with the necessary knowledge and assurance.


Additionally, these systems allow for ongoing education and update of skills, ensuring that all team members remains prepared for any crisis.


Leveraging Software Features for Visitor Involvement


In addition to emergency response, crisis management software can also serve as a crucial role in enhancing visitor involvement. By incorporating feedback mechanisms and interactive features, campgrounds can create a feeling of community and security.


Additionally, these platforms enable visitors to submit their own sightings of security concerns, further improving the overall safety culture at the campsite. Being proactive in security efforts not only protects guests, but it also boosts their experience at the campground.
